So, IMO, all he'd really have to do is use the Stuarts to kill off the two AT pieces (even sacrificing them if necessary) and then squat on the objective and fry the infantry as they pointlessly try and CA the Crocs. As much as everyone griefs about the Rangers/SE Paras, the fact remains that the US is not anywhere NEAR as effective vs armor as the Germans. They lack the Sniper for the easy disrupt, they lack the Ruthless for the killing blow on a disrupted tank (or to capitalized on a lucky CA), they dont have a leader like the Oberleutnant to give them 33% more CA value AND a free attack, and they lack the Grizzled Vet for his 8 CA (with doubled 6's, giving him considerably more AT potential). Even their AT unit (Bazooka) has to get fairly lucky to accomplish anything from adjacent or even in CA! (25% and 38% to disrupt). The thing that keeps them competitive in 'normal' play is that in general, the German heavy armor isnt terribly cost effective (with the Vet Tiger being the one exception and thus dubbed 'broken'). If Germany had a cost effective 6 defense rear armor tank like the Croc or KV, then the US would really struggle to beat them (because of the extreme builds fluctuating between said armor and the SS-Pgr horde). And that is what you are seeing in this example when trying to use a predominantly US force to fight both the German 5/5 horde and the cost effective heavy armor. |
